                break;

            case IDM_KDEBUG_TOGGLE_INITBREAK:
                {
                    ULONG EngOptions;
                    LPSTR DebugAction;

                    //
                    // These methods are reentrant so we can call directly
                    //

                    //
                    // Toggle between the following possibilities-
                    //
                    // (0) no breakin
                    // (1) -b style (same as Control-C up the wire)
                    // (2) -d style (stop on first dll load).
                    //
                    // NB -b and -d could both be on the command line
                    // but become mutually exclusive via this method.
                    // (Maybe should be a single enum type).
                    //

                    g_pUiControl->GetEngineOptions(&EngOptions);
                    if (EngOptions & DEBUG_ENGOPT_INITIAL_BREAK)
                    {
                        //
                        // Was type 1, go to type 2.
                        //

                        EngOptions |= DEBUG_ENGOPT_INITIAL_MODULE_BREAK;
                        EngOptions &= ~DEBUG_ENGOPT_INITIAL_BREAK;

                        DebugAction = "breakin on first symbol load";
                    }
                    else if (EngOptions & DEBUG_ENGOPT_INITIAL_MODULE_BREAK)
                    {
                        //
                        // Was type 2, go to type 0.
                        //

                        EngOptions &= ~DEBUG_ENGOPT_INITIAL_MODULE_BREAK;
                        DebugAction = "NOT breakin";
                    }
                    else
                    {
                        //
                        // Was type 0, go to type 1.
                        //

                        EngOptions |= DEBUG_ENGOPT_INITIAL_BREAK;
                        DebugAction = "request initial breakpoint";
                    }
                    g_pUiControl->SetEngineOptions(EngOptions);
                    CmdLogFmt("Will %s at next boot.\n", DebugAction);
                }
                break;

void
TerminateApplication(BOOL Cancellable)
{
    if (g_EngineThreadId != 0 &&
        (g_AttachProcessFlags & DEBUG_ATTACH_NONINVASIVE))
    {
        if (QuestionBox(STR_Abandoning_Noninvasive_Debuggee, MB_OKCANCEL) ==
            IDCANCEL)
        {
            return;
        }    
    }
    
    if (g_Workspace != NULL)
    {
        if (g_Workspace->Flush(FALSE, Cancellable) == S_FALSE)
        {
            // User cancelled things so don't terminate.
            return;
        }
    }

    // Destroy windows to get window cleanup behavior.
    // This must occur before g_Exit is set so that
    // the engine thread doesn't come around and kill things.
    DestroyWindow(g_hwndFrame);

    g_Exit = TRUE;

    ULONG Code;

    if (!g_RemoteClient && g_DebugCommandLine != NULL)
    {
        // Return exit code of last process to exit.
        Code = g_LastProcessExitCode;
    }
    else
    {
        Code = S_OK;
    }

    if (g_EngineThreadId != 0)
    {
        UpdateEngine();
        
        // If the engine thread is idle it'll exit and call
        // ExitDebugger.  The engine may be waiting and
        // not responsive, though, so only wait a little while before
        // bailing out.
        Sleep(1000);
        if (g_pUiClient != NULL)
        {
            g_pUiClient->EndSession(DEBUG_END_REENTRANT);
        }
        ExitProcess(Code);
    }
    else
    {
        ExitDebugger(g_pUiClient, Code);
    }
}
